Volunteer Specialist

Volunteers of America Colorado is a nonprofit, faith‑based organization dedicated to helping those in need transform their lives. Through more than 50 distinct human service programs, Volunteers of America changes the lives of more than 140,000 vulnerable Colorado ans each year. Services include housing and emergency shelters, hunger and nutrition services, and many other community support programs. Our work touches the mind, body, heart, and ultimately the spirit of those we serve, building and strengthening communities.

Description

The Volunteer Specialist is responsible for recruiting, orienting, and engaging individual volunteers and volunteer groups in Volunteers of America (VOA) Colorado’s Southwest Colorado programs. This position also manages the intake, organization, and record‑keeping of volunteer data, including youth, families, adults, and groups, and prepares reporting.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ities
  • Recruit, select, orient, and place individual and group volunteers in VOA Colorado programs throughout Southwest Colorado.
  • Coordinate application processes, background checks, safety/confidentiality training, and Safehouse orientation for all volunteers.
  • Lead and supervise volunteer‑led activities for shelter guests, including maintenance, meal prep, and donation sorting.
  • Maintain accurate volunteer data, including hours served, in compliance with legal and regulatory standards, using Salesforce.
  • Develop relationships with local businesses, civic groups, faith communities, and schools to build a pipeline of engaged volunteers.
  • Coordinate house and yard maintenance projects, and manage the service calendar involving providers, vendors, groups, and volunteers.
  • Assist with grant reporting related to volunteer contributions and impact.
  • Represent VOA Colorado in regional volunteer networks and community events to amplify program awareness and engagement.
Supervisory Responsibilities
  • Directly supervise individual and group volunteers, ensuring clarity of roles, safety, and meaningful engagement.
